I just finished this cute little custom  wedding dress! The bride wanted a short strapless dress made from cotton sateen that she can wear again in the future.  Oh and she wanted pockets, that was a priority! I started with a Cynthia Steffe Design for Vogue Patterns as the base.  I liked the vintage feel of the pattern (and it has pockets!) and the dress features a sweetheart neckline and fun pleats in the skirt.

After fitting the muslin and the basic dress pattern, I added ruching to the bust and a ruched waistband.  I love the verticle ruching on the back above the waistband!  The dress features a built-in corset and waiststay for the ultimate comfort in a strapless dress!  No slipping or tugging!  Also check out the cute peekaboo lace along the bodice and at the bottom of the skirt!
